Handover: driver-assignment heuristic (Roundel dispatch)

I've finished the distance-decay scoring change; the branch is ready for review. Main thing to check is the tie-breaking logic when two drivers score identically — we now prefer the one idle longest. Tests cover the Westmarch fixtures. The feature flag stays off in staging until the review lands. The service reads these configuration values at startup:

deployment values, kawip-kafog:
belath:
  pin: 3709
  tenant: ulaox
  seal: seal_25075386
  metrics_host: metrics.belath.halixhq.test
  standby_team: gormir
  escalation: wenys-fenwyn
  nonce: 26e5f7

Yes, if your payloads regularly exceed 8 KB. The collector accepts gzip and zstd; zstd is preferred because decompression is cheaper on our ingest nodes. Set the encoding header explicitly — unlabeled compressed bodies are rejected, not sniffed. Keep batches under 1 MB compressed, since larger blobs are dropped without retry. Benchmarks for both codecs are in the plugin author guide. If your payload shape doesn't fit these limits, write to the ingest team at the address below.

alerts address for kafof-bagag: kasael@olvarqdyn.corp

## Support

This module resolves the N+1 query pattern in Graphlet's order-history resolver by batching lookups through the Hivemind dataloader. Future maintainers: any new nested resolver must register a loader, or the regression test in `n_plus_one_spec` will fail. Benchmarks live in the perf folder; rerun them before merging schema changes. Questions about loader design or the batching contract should go to the Graphlet platform team.

escalation mailbox, kaweg-kahif: druwyn.sordor@nelvroworks.corp